Alfalfa can represent involving ten% and 30% on the feed of ruminants (cattle, sheep and goats). Alfalfa is effective as animal feed: it has been the subject of the research carried out on an experimental farm run by AgroParisTech, which showed that dairy cows emit 10% considerably less enteric methane when they're fed with alfalfa rather then grass.
With regards to poultry dietary needs, dehydrated alfalfa meal includes a small Strength and protein material, and an exceedingly substantial fibre concentration. The inclusion fees of alfalfa meal in poultry eating plans needs to be rather reduced so that you can keep effectiveness. Its amino acid profile is near that of soybean meal, which has a substantial material in lysine however it is weak in sulphur-that contains amino acids and tryptophan. In poultry diet programs, dehydrated alfalfa is usually employed for pigmenting eggs and meat, due to its higher material of carotenoids, which might be particularly effective for colouring egg yolk and physique lipids (Guenthner et al.

Genetically modified glyphosate-resistant alfalfa continues to be formulated. Planting started out inside the United states in Alfalfa For Horses 2005 but was regulated in 2007 any time a District Courtroom located that risks of cross-contamination with non-GM alfalfa had not been adequately assessed by the USDA. The ban was reversed in June 2010 with the US Supreme Court docket and planting resumed in January 2011.
Alfalfa hay is efficacious fodder for lactating dairy ewes because it brings about satisfactory milk produce and animal weight gain. In goats, alfalfa hay is instantly accepted and ends in only fifteen% refusals. Alfalfa hay has a stimulating effect on feed ingestion in goats (Summers et al.

Alfalfa hay can be utilized as sole feed in cow-calf creation devices. Prolonged fibre alfalfa needs to be favored mainly because it raises retention time inside the rumen and nutrient utilization. Alfalfa hay might be combined with maize silage and partly replace urea or soybean meal.
